Why Hairstylists Need Personal Branding Photography

Your personal brand is more than your logo or your salon colors. It’s how people connect with you before they even sit in your chair. And in an image-driven industry like hair and beauty, the right photos can speak volumes.

Here’s why branding photos matter for hairstylists:

1. They Help You Stand Out in a Saturated Market

There are thousands of stylists out there—but none with your exact story, style, and energy. Branding photography highlights what makes you different. Whether you specialize in edgy cuts, lived-in color, or bridal updos, a customized photo session will showcase your vibe and attract clients who resonate with it.

2. They Build Trust and Professionalism

First impressions matter. When potential clients see polished, consistent images across your website and social media, they’ll know you take your business seriously—and they’ll feel more confident booking with you.

Female business owner hair stylist with curling iron posing for a branding image.

3. They Show the Real You in Action

Branding for hairstylists isn’t just about pretty portraits. It’s about showing your tools, your space, your process, and those behind-the-scenes moments that bring your business to life. For Marilyn, that meant images of her styling hair, mixing color, and of course, a few fun shots with her signature smile.

4. They Give You Content That Converts

Imagine having a library of on-brand images ready for your next Instagram post, website update, or flyer. With a branding session, you’ll leave with a collection of content that keeps your marketing fresh and consistent.

If your brand photos aren’t working… it’s probably because they’re not telling the full story. 📖

So many business owners come to me thinking they just need a good headshot. And while that’s a great pace to start—it’s not enough to truly connect with your audience.

When I work with clients on branding sessions, we create a variety of images that show who you are, how you work, and what it’s like to be in your world. Because that’s what people really want to see. 

Here are 5 types of brand photos I recommend for every business owner ⬇️

📸 Classic Headshot – Professional and polished, but with personality. Think confident, approachable, and totally on-brand.

📸 Lifestyle – You doing your thing—working on your laptop, taking client calls, sipping coffee. These shots feel natural and authentic (because they are).

📸 Detail or Flat Lay – The close-ups: your hands writing, your products, your favorite pen and planner. These add texture and storytelling to your visuals.

📸 Environment/Context – Your space, your vibe. Whether it’s a cozy home office or a sleek meeting room, it helps clients imagine being there with you.

📸Team or Interaction Shots – Collaborating, problem-solving, laughing. People want to see connection—these images make your brand feel human.

Every image we create is intentional—designed to help your audience picture themselves working with you and to build that all-important trust before they ever reach out.

I get it—you’ve hired someone new, and now you need a matching headshot… but your original photographer is no longer available. 😬

Do you really have to start over and re-photograph the whole team?

Not if you hire someone who knows how to recreate what’s already working.

That’s where I come in.

When a company calls me in to match an existing set of headshots, I study every detail of your current images so your new photos blend in flawlessly—like they were taken on the same day.

Here’s what I focus on to make that happen:

✅ Lighting – Studio or natural? Soft, directional, or diffused?

✅ Background – Color, texture, and how sharp or blurry it is.

✅ Cropping & Composition – How close is the shot? What’s the framing like?

✅ Posing & Expression – Are your team members posed formally or relaxed and candid?

✅ Editing Style – Bright and airy? Bold and contrasty? Warm or cool tones?

📸 The result: a polished, consistent set of headshots that reflect your brand—even across time, locations, or different photographers.
